Transaction 57095bfcba80c35138da2b25257b103f193d5d66c6322a9172606af99758edae
2 Input
2 Outputs
- 57095bfcba80c35138da2b25257b103f193d5d66c6322a9172606af99758edae:0
- 57095bfcba80c35138da2b25257b103f193d5d66c6322a9172606af99758edae:1
value 4038496
address 1FkwPLH68cF8CKknSJxqJLUY7tnuj7S8qa
value 8373500
address 3PuoDKUdcC7kS3kNoLWfZk4deszDhQbC2o